Festival Trials Day 2026: Preview & Betting Odds

In a little over a month, the Cheltenham Racecourse will open its gates to one of the biggest events of the National Hunt season, the Cheltenham Festival 2026. But before that, another meeting that takes place at the end of January will slightly raise the curtain over what you can expect at the Festival. Festival Trials Day is an important event in Cheltenham’s and the entire National Hunt season calendar. Fighting Fifth Hurdle 2025: Preview & Betting Odds

The last week of November has another exciting event in store for those who love jump horse racing. The Fighting Fifth Hurdle meeting will hold its annual races at the Newcastle Racecourse, so mark your calendar and get ready! The North East of Britain has an impressive horse racing history that goes as far back as the early 17th century. Since then, several important races have been conducted in the area, including the King’s Plate started by King George II in 1753 and the Northumberland Plate, whose first recorded race was held in Town Moor in 1833. Betfair Chase Day 2025: Preview & Betting Odds

The third week of November brings jump racing enthusiasts a very special event. The title race of the Betfair Chase Day, the Betfair Chase, celebrates its 20th edition this year. It is the first Grade 1 horse racing event of the British National Hunt season. So if you are looking for a one day jump racing event, mark your calendar for the Betfair Chase Day 2025.  It is conducted at the Haydock Park Racecourse in Merseyside.
